On 31.12.2023 15:28, Ihor Radchenko wrote: > gerard.vermeulen@posteo.net writes: > >> The purpose of this patch is to duplicate switches when >> org-babel-demarcate-block >> duplicates headers (meaning point in the source block when >> demarcating). > > Thanks for the patch! > Would you mind also adding a test for `org-babel-demarcate-block' in > testing/lisp/test-ob.el? I have attached a new patch with a test named `test-ob/demarcate-block-split'. Besides testing the duplication of switches and some header arguments, it also shows that multi-line header arguments are not duplicated. Whether this is a bug or a feature in `org-babel-demarcate-block' may be a point of discussion. I have no real opinion. The code of the 4 (should ...) forms in the test below the line ;; unduplicated multi-line header arguments: feels a bit clumsy.
